public class IoTMonitorProcessor extends java.lang.Object implements IoTProcessor, FixedLoggers
APPLOGGER, CRONTASKLOGGER, CRONTASKMGRLOGGER, CRONTASKMGRSQLLOGGER, DBCONNECTIONLOGGER, DDLOGGER, DMLOGGER, EVENTLOGGER, EXCEPTIONLOGGER, MAILLOGGER, MAXIMOLOGGER, MTLOGGER, NULLMBOPOINTER, SECURITY, SENDFAILEDLOGGER, SERVICELOGGER, SQLLOGGERappenderPrefix, LOGGERNAME_APP, LOGGERNAME_CRONTASK, LOGGERNAME_CRONTASKMGR, LOGGERNAME_DBCONNECTION, LOGGERNAME_DD, LOGGERNAME_DM, LOGGERNAME_DMPREVIEW, LOGGERNAME_EVENT, LOGGERNAME_EXCEPTION, LOGGERNAME_MAIL, LOGGERNAME_MAXIMO, LOGGERNAME_MT, LOGGERNAME_NULLMBOPOINTER, LOGGERNAME_SECURITY, LOGGERNAME_SENDFAILED, LOGGERNAME_SERVICE, LOGGERNAME_SQL, LOGGERNAME_SQL_CRONTASKMGR, LOGGERNAME_TXN, loggerPrefix| Constructor and Description |
|---|
IoTMonitorProcessor() |
| Modifier and Type | Method and Description |
|---|---|
void |
getReadings(java.lang.String filter,
java.lang.String meterList,
java.lang.String extSysName,
java.lang.String ifaceName,
boolean queueBased,
boolean assetBassed,
boolean useLastReading,
java.util.Date startTime,
java.util.Date lastRunTime,
UserInfo userInfo,
int batchSize) |
void |
processMonitorReadings(io.vertx.core.json.JsonArray ja,
java.lang.String extSysName,
java.lang.String ifaceName,
boolean queueBased,
UserInfo userInfo) |
void |
syncMeterReadings(java.lang.String filter,
java.lang.String meterList,
int batchSize,
boolean queueBased,
boolean assetBased,
boolean useLastReading,
java.util.Date startTime,
java.util.Date lastRunTime,
UserInfo userInfo) |
public IoTMonitorProcessor()
throws MXException,
java.rmi.RemoteException
MXExceptionjava.rmi.RemoteExceptionpublic void syncMeterReadings(java.lang.String filter,
java.lang.String meterList,
int batchSize,
boolean queueBased,
boolean assetBased,
boolean useLastReading,
java.util.Date startTime,
java.util.Date lastRunTime,
UserInfo userInfo)
throws MXException,
java.rmi.RemoteException
syncMeterReadings in interface IoTProcessorMXExceptionjava.rmi.RemoteExceptionpublic void getReadings(java.lang.String filter,
java.lang.String meterList,
java.lang.String extSysName,
java.lang.String ifaceName,
boolean queueBased,
boolean assetBassed,
boolean useLastReading,
java.util.Date startTime,
java.util.Date lastRunTime,
UserInfo userInfo,
int batchSize)
throws MXException,
java.rmi.RemoteException
MXExceptionjava.rmi.RemoteExceptionpublic void processMonitorReadings(io.vertx.core.json.JsonArray ja,
java.lang.String extSysName,
java.lang.String ifaceName,
boolean queueBased,
UserInfo userInfo)
throws MXException,
java.rmi.RemoteException
MXExceptionjava.rmi.RemoteException